dm exception store: fix exstore lookup to be case insensitive
When snapshots are created using 'p' instead of 'P' as the exception store type, the device-mapper table loading fails. This patch makes the code case insensitive as intended and fixes some regressions reported with device-mapper snapshots. Signed-off-by: Jonathan Brassow <jbrassow@redhat.com> Cc: stable@kernel.org Signed-off-by: Alasdair G Kergon <agk@redhat.com>
This commit is contained in:
committed by
Alasdair G Kergon
parent
5657e8fa45
commit
f6bd4eb73c
@@ -216,7 +216,7 @@ int dm_exception_store_create(struct dm_target *ti, int argc, char **argv,
|
|||||||
return -EINVAL;
|
return -EINVAL;
|
||||||
}
|
}
|
||||||
|
|
||||||
type = get_type(argv[1]);
|
type = get_type(&persistent);
|
||||||
if (!type) {
|
if (!type) {
|
||||||
ti->error = "Exception store type not recognised";
|
ti->error = "Exception store type not recognised";
|
||||||
r = -EINVAL;
|
r = -EINVAL;
|
||||||
|
Reference in New Issue
Block a user